With the population continuously growing in the state by Missouri was able to request admittance into the Union. The Missouri compromise basically allowed for Maine missouri compromise essay be admitted as a free state and Missouri as a slave state, but it also said that all new states formed in the Union north of the southern border of Missouri in the area of the Louisiana Purchase were to be free. The reason why the balance was disrupted was because before the request from Missouri there were an even amount of slave and free states.
